Abstract

The invention provides a display mirror which comprises a base, a telescopic supporting frame arranged on the base, a mounting disc rotatably arranged on the supporting frame and a mirror body arranged on the mounting disc, wherein the telescopic supporting frame is arranged on the base; the mirror body comprises a mirror main body, a video assembly and a main board, wherein the mirror main body comprises a mirror surface and a shell, and the shell is matched with the mirror surface to form an accommodating space; the mirror surface has certain light transmittance; the video assembly is arranged in the accommodating space and comprises a loudspeaker and a display screen, and the display screen is attached to the mirror surface; the mainboard set up in the accommodation space, the mainboard respectively with the display screen with the speaker is connected. The technical scheme of the invention can achieve the purpose of assisting in body building and improve the body building effect.

Description

Display mirror
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of smart home, in particular to a display mirror.
Background
Along with the acceleration of life rhythm, more and more people's health is in sub-healthy state, but is difficult again to take time out and carries out outdoor exercises, and the selection is mostly carried out body-building in contrast with the motion course at home.
However, when people exercise against the mirror at home, the mirror only can play a role of reflection observation and cannot achieve the function of assisting fitness, and the lack of coaching guidance or standard action guidance leads to poor fitness effect, so that people are difficult to insist on.

Referring to fig. 1 and fig. 2, f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of a display mirror according to an embodiment of the invention, and fig. 2 is a schematic structural diagram of another viewing angle of the display mirror according to the embodiment of the invention.
As shown in fig. 1 and fig. 2, the display mirror of the present embodiment includes a base 100, a support frame 200 that is telescopically disposed on the base 100, a mounting plate 300 that is rotatably disposed on the support frame 200, and a mirror body 400 that is disposed on the mounting plate 300.
Wherein, telescopic support frame 200 can be when the user needs for adjust the high purpose in order to reach the height that adapts to the user of mirror main part, improve the application scope who shows the mirror. And the mounting plate 300 can rotate relative to the supporting frame 200, so as to drive the mirror 400 arranged on the mounting plate 300 to rotate. Therefore, when the user uses the display mirror, the angle of the display mirror can be adjusted according to the requirement of the user, and a better watching angle is achieved.
Referring to fig. 3 and fig. 4, fig. 3 is a schematic structural diagram of a mirror body in a non-housing state according to an emb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 4 is a schematic structural diagram of a housing according to an embodiment of the present invention.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4, the mirror body 400 includes a mirror main body, a video assembly, and a main board 430. The mirror body includes a mirror surface 410 and a housing 420, the mirror surface 410 has a certain light transmittance, and the housing 420 is matched with the mirror surface 410 to form an accommodating space. Specifically, a mirror frame may be disposed on the mirror 410, and the mirror frame and the mirror 410 may be connected by a VHB tape. The casing 420 can be matched with the lens frame, so that the lens 410 covers the casing 420 to form a certain accommodating space.
The video assembly is disposed in the accommodating space, the video assembly includes a speaker 421 and a display screen 422, and the display screen 422 is attached to the mirror 410, since the mirror 410 has a certain light transmittance. Accordingly, the content displayed on the display 422 can be viewed through the mirror 410, and the audio can be played through the speaker 421.
When the user is exercising, videos such as exercise guidance and the like can be played through the display screen 422 and the loudspeaker 421, so that the user can be helped to exercise. And when the video assembly is not in operation, the mirror 410 can act as a common mirror, allowing the user to observe his/her movements during exercise to facilitate adjustment.
In an example, the light transmittance of the mirror 410 can be between 20% and 40%, which can be 20%, 30%, or 40%, among others. Those skilled in the art can determine the corresponding transmittance according to the implementation requirement to achieve a better viewing effect, and this application does not limit this.
In one embodiment of the present application, the mirror 410 is made of organic glass, and the organic glass is covered with a layer of mirror nano-film, so as to ensure the reflection function of the mirror 410 and also ensure a certain light transmittance, so as to achieve the function of watching the video played by the display 422. In other embodiments, the mirror nanomembrane may also be covered at a position corresponding to the display 422, and other positions are the same as those of a normal mirror, which is not particularly limited in this application.
The main board 430 is disposed in the accommodating space, and specifically, a fixing plate may be disposed in the accommodating space, and the main board 430 is fixed on the fixing plate. The main board 430 is provided with a processor, the main board 430 is respectively connected to the display screen 422 and the speaker 421, and the main board 430 is configured to control the display screen 422 and the speaker 421 to work, for example, control the display screen 422 to play video, control the speaker 421 to play audio, and the like.
Referring to fig. 5, fig. 6 and fig. 7, wherein fig. 5 is a rear view structural diagram of a display mirror according to an embodiment of the present invention, fig. 6 is a structural diagram of a connecting frame according to an emb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 7 is a structural diagram of another view angle of fig. 5 according to an embodiment of the present invention.
As shown in fig. 5, the mounting plate 300 is rotatably connected to the stand by rotating assemblies at both sides, so that the mounting plate 300 can rotate around a horizontal axis with respect to the supporting frame 200, thereby adjusting the elevation angle or depression angle of the mirror body 400.
Specifically, the rotating assembly includes a connecting frame 510 and an elastic member 520, the connecting frame 510 includes a fixed end 511 and a hinged end 512, the fixed end 511 is fixedly connected to the supporting frame 200, and the hinged end 512 is hinged to the mounting plate 300, so that the mounting plate 300 can rotate relative to the supporting frame 200. The elastic member 520 has both ends connected to the mounting plate 300 and the connecting frame 510, respectively, and the elastic member 520 has a certain elastic force. When the mounting plate 300 rotates relative to the connecting frame 510, the elastic force of the elastic member 520 can balance with the gravity of the mounting plate 300 and the mirror body 400 to provide a restoring force to the mounting plate 300 to maintain the angle of rotation of the mounting plate 300. Therefore, through the arrangement of the rotating component, the user can adjust the angle of the mirror body 400, so that the mirror body is suitable for different heights or requirements, and the application range of the display mirror is widened.
Referring to fig. 5, 6 and 7, the connecting frame 510 includes a fixed end 511 and two hinged ends 512, and the two hinged ends 512 are respectively located at two sides of the fixed end 511. The rotating assembly further comprises a fixing member 530 and a locking member 540, wherein one end of the fixing member 530 sequentially passes through the hinged end 512 and the mounting plate 300 to be fixed with the locking member 540, and the aperture of the through hole in the mounting plate 300 for the fixing member 530 to pass through is larger than the diameter of the fixing member 530.
Since the aperture of the through hole of the mounting plate 300 through which the fixing member 530 is inserted is larger than the diameter of the fixing member 530, the mounting plate 300 can rotate relative to the supporting frame 200 even when the two hinge ends 512 are provided. And two hinged ends 512 are provided, which can ensure the connection strength of the connecting frame 510 and the mounting plate 300, and prevent it from being easily damaged.
Referring to fig. 6 and 7, a limiting portion 512-1 is disposed on the connecting frame 510, the limiting portion 512-1 protrudes toward the mounting plate 300, a first strip-shaped hole 310 is disposed on the mounting plate 300, the limiting portion 512-1 can be inserted into the first strip-shaped hole 310, and a width of the first strip-shaped hole 310 is greater than a width of the limiting portion 512-1. Therefore, when the mounting plate 300 rotates relative to the connecting frame 510, the limiting portion 512-1 can be matched with the first strip-shaped hole 310, so as to limit the rotation angle of the mounting plate 300. The phenomenon that the display mirror topples or excessively wears the limiting part 512-1 due to the fact that the rotating angle of the mounting disc 300 is too large is prevented, and the service life of the rotating assembly is prolonged. Specifically, the rotation angle range of the mounting plate 300 may be ± 3 °, which not only meets the use requirement of the user, but also prolongs the service life of the rotating assembly.
Referring to fig. 5, 6 and 7, the elastic member 520 is a torsion spring, and the torsion spring is sleeved on the fixing member 530. It should be noted that the torsion spring has two ends, one end of the torsion spring is fixedly connected to the mounting plate 300, the other end of the torsion spring passes through the second strip-shaped hole 320 formed in the mounting plate 300 and is fixedly connected to the connecting frame 510, and the length direction of the second strip-shaped hole 320 is substantially parallel to the rotation direction of the mounting plate 300.
Therefore, when the mounting disc 300 rotates, the end of the torsion spring can reciprocate in the second bar-shaped hole 320 along the length direction thereof, and the second bar-shaped hole 320 can play a role in limiting the movement range of the end thereof, so as to achieve the purpose of limiting the rotation angle of the mounting disc 300, thereby avoiding the phenomenon that the rotation angle of the mounting disc 300 is too large, which causes the damage of the mirror body 400 or the rotating component.
Referring to fig. 4, a vertical beam 440 is disposed on the housing 420, the vertical beam 440 is fixedly connected to the housing 420, and the mirror body 400 is fixedly connected to the mounting plate 300 through the vertical beam 440. And a hook 441 is arranged on the vertical beam 440, and a hanging groove matched with the hook 441 is formed on the mounting plate 300. Thus, when the mirror body 400 and the mounting plate 300 are mounted, the mirror body 400 can be first hooked to the mounting plate 300 by the hook 441, and then the vertical beam 440 and the mounting plate 300 can be fixed to each other. The operation of installer can be facilitated, and the installation efficiency is improved.
Referring to fig. 1 and 3, a touch film 450 is disposed on the mirror 410 at a position corresponding to the display screen 422, the touch film 450 is connected to the motherboard 430 through a touch screen driver board 460, and the touch screen driver board 460 can transmit a touch signal received by the touch film 450 to the motherboard 430 to complete corresponding control. Such as playing the next video, fast forward and rewind, adjusting the volume, etc., for ease of use by the user. The touch screen driving board 460 is disposed in the accommodating space, and specifically, the touch screen driving board 460 may be fixed on the fixing plate so as to be connected to the main board 430.
Referring to fig. 3, the mirror 400 further includes a camera 470, the camera 470 is disposed in the accommodating space formed by the mirror 410 and the housing 420, and the camera 470 is connected to the main board 430. Specifically, the camera 470 may be disposed above the display 422, and is used for shooting the exercise motions of the user when the user exercises, and sending the exercise motions to the main board 430. The main board 430 can compare the obtained body-building action of the user with the action in the video, and control the video component to guide the user, so as to ensure the body-building effect of the user.
Referring to fig. 3, in an embodiment of the present application, the mirror 400 may further include a power board disposed on the fixing board, the power board is connected to the main board 430, and an external power source may supply power to the main board 430 through the power board. The mirror body 400 may further include a wireless communication module fixed on the fixing plate and connected with the main board 430. The main board 430 can obtain resources such as video from the network through the wireless communication module, so as to expand the richness of the content.
In one embodiment of the present application, the supporting frame 200 includes a hydraulic rod and a sleeve sleeved on the hydraulic rod, and two ends of the hydraulic rod are respectively connected to the mounting plate 300 and the base 100. Therefore, the height of the mounting disc 300, namely the height of the mirror body 400, can be adjusted through the hydraulic rod, so that the use requirements of users are met, and the application range of the display mirror is widened. The sleeve is sleeved on the hydraulic rod to prevent the hydraulic rod from being exposed outside, so that the service life of the hydraulic rod is prolonged.
Referring to fig. 2, in an embodiment of the present application, the base 100 is further provided with a universal wheel 110, and when a user uses the display mirror, the position of the display mirror can be adjusted through the universal wheel 110, so that the user can use the display mirror conveniently.
Referring to fig. 2, a rear cover (not labeled) is further disposed on the mounting plate 300, and the rear cover can cover the mounting plate 300 to prevent components in the mounting plate 300 from being exposed outside, and at the same time, the mounting plate 300 can be more beautiful, and the user experience can be improved. A support member may be further disposed between the mounting plate 300 and the rear cover, and the support member is used to support the rear cover to prevent the rear cover from being deformed or damaged due to extrusion of an external force, thereby improving the service life of the rear cover.
